  • Emotional pictures and stories pull us to donate. Yet some nonprofits are hundreds of times more effective than others. How do we know that our gifts are used wisely? Fortunately, several organizations serve as consumer watchdogs for charities to help you be a savvy donor.     Below are the descriptions and websites of the organizations described in the video, which can help you be a savvy and effective donor:
    GiveWell provides in-depth research reports on global poverty organizations: www.givewell.org/
    The Life You Can Save evalutes global poverty organizations and offers an Impact Calculator that shows exactly how much good you can do with your donation: thelifeyoucansa...
    Animal Charity Evaluators evaluates and advocates for the best animal charities: www.animalchari...
    Giving What We Can unites a community of people who give 10% or more of their income to effective charities: www.givingwhat...
    Intentional Insights offers engaging articles and videos with practical suggestions about effective giving: intentionalinsi...
